._page_fneuo_1{flex-direction:column;min-height:100vh;display:flex}._nav_fneuo_8{z-index:100;-webkit-backdrop-filter:blur(20px);border-bottom:1px solid var(--glass-border);background:#0a0a0fb3;justify-content:space-between;align-items:center;padding:1rem 2rem;display:flex;position:sticky;top:0}._navBack_fneuo_22{font-family:var(--font-body);color:var(--color-text-secondary);flex:1;align-items:center;gap:.5rem;font-size:.875rem;text-decoration:none;transition:color .3s cubic-bezier(.65,.05,0,1);display:flex}._navBack_fneuo_22:hover{color:var(--color-primary)}._navArrow_fneuo_38{font-size:1.1rem}._navTitle_fneuo_42{font-family:var(--font-heading);color:var(--color-text);letter-spacing:-.03em;font-size:1rem;font-weight:600;text-decoration:none;transition:color .3s cubic-bezier(.65,.05,0,1)}._navTitle_fneuo_42:hover{color:var(--color-accent)}._navTools_fneuo_56{text-align:right;color:var(--color-text-secondary);flex:1;font-size:.875rem;text-decoration:none;transition:color .3s cubic-bezier(.65,.05,0,1)}._navTools_fneuo_56:hover{color:var(--color-primary)}._main_fneuo_70{flex:1}._loading_fneuo_74{min-height:60vh;color:var(--color-text-muted);justify-content:center;align-items:center;font-size:.9rem;display:flex}._footer_fneuo_84{text-align:center;border-top:1px solid var(--color-border);margin-top:auto;padding:2rem}._footerText_fneuo_91{color:var(--color-text-muted);font-size:.8rem}._footerLink_fneuo_96{color:var(--color-text-secondary);text-decoration:none;transition:color .2s}._footerLink_fneuo_96:hover{color:var(--color-accent)}@media (width<=768px){._nav_fneuo_8{padding:.875rem 1.25rem}}:root{--color-bg:#0a0a0f;--color-surface:#0f0f14;--color-surface-elevated:#151519;--color-surface-glass:#1a1d21b3;--color-border:#ffffff0f;--color-border-hover:#ffffff1f;--glass-border:#ffffff1a;--glass-blur:blur(16px);--color-primary:#a78bfa;--color-primary-dim:#a78bfa26;--color-primary-glow:#a78bfa66;--color-accent:#67e8f9;--color-accent-dim:#67e8f91a;--color-warm:#fb923c;--color-text:#e4e4e7;--color-text-secondary:#71717a;--color-text-muted:#3f3f46;--font-heading:"Outfit", system-ui, sans-serif;--font-body:"Inter", system-ui, sans-serif;--font-mono:"JetBrains Mono", ui-monospace, monospace;--radius-sm:10px;--radius-md:14px;--radius-lg:22px;--ease-out:cubic-bezier(.65, .05, 0, 1);--ease-snap:cubic-bezier(.65, .05, 0, 1);font-synthesis:none;text-rendering:optimizelegibility;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}*,:before,:after{box-sizing:border-box;margin:0;padding:0}html{scroll-behavior:smooth}body{background:var(--color-bg);color:var(--color-text);font-family:var(--font-body);line-height:1.6;overflow-x:hidden}a{color:inherit;text-decoration:none}::selection{background:var(--color-primary);color:#0a0a0f}body::-webkit-scrollbar{display:none}body{-ms-overflow-style:none;scrollbar-width:none}.reveal{opacity:0;transition:opacity .6s cubic-bezier(.65,.05,0,1),transform .6s cubic-bezier(.65,.05,0,1);transform:translateY(20px)}.reveal.visible{opacity:1;transform:translateY(0)}.gradient-text{background:linear-gradient(135deg, var(--color-primary), var(--color-accent));-webkit-text-fill-color:transparent;-webkit-background-clip:text;background-clip:text}.btn-sweep{position:relative;overflow:hidden}.btn-sweep:before{content:"";background:linear-gradient(135deg,#a78bfa33,#67e8f91a);transition:transform .5s cubic-bezier(.65,.05,0,1);position:absolute;inset:0;transform:translate(-100%)}.btn-sweep:hover:before{transform:translate(0)}@keyframes gradient-wave{0%{background-position:0%}50%{background-position:100%}to{background-position:0%}}#root{position:relative}#root:before{content:"";z-index:0;pointer-events:none;background:linear-gradient(#0000 0%,#a78bfa14 10%,#a78bfa26 50%,#a78bfa14 90%,#0000 100%);width:1px;animation:4s ease-in-out infinite conduitPulse;position:fixed;top:0;bottom:0;left:50%}@keyframes conduitPulse{0%,to{opacity:.3}50%{opacity:.7}}.gradient-wave{background:linear-gradient(90deg, var(--color-primary), #8b5cf6, var(--color-accent), var(--color-primary));-webkit-text-fill-color:transparent;background-size:300% 100%;-webkit-background-clip:text;background-clip:text;animation:6s linear infinite gradient-wave}
